Transaction d640e0201404adb75505405a20acf604c869bd9189c46992f9d3bea61abd801a
1 Input
1 Output
-
d640e0201404adb75505405a20acf604c869bd9189c46992f9d3bea61abd801a:0
- value
- 22257185
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c964411be905cc758e338c27c153790f200ae5d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KMrvMMryu3a7x8VGHAvZjt7iB8qFYVJKD